The Genesis of CS2 Gambling: From Valve to Third-Party Sites
To understand CS2 gambling establishments, one must initially understand the game's economy. Valve, the designer of Counter-Strike, presented weapon surfaces (commonly referred to as "skins") in the 2013 "Arms Deal" update. Initially implied as simply cosmetic products, these skins rapidly established real-world financial worth identified by rarity, use condition, and demand.
Because these virtual products could be traded in between Steam accounts, a secondary market emerged. Enterprising designers quickly realized that skins could function as a digital currency. This caused the creation of third-party gambling sites-- often described as "CS2 casinos"-- where gamers could deposit their virtual weapon finishes to play casino-style games.
How Deposits and Withdrawals Work
Unlike traditional online gambling establishments that use fiat currency (GBP, EUR) or cryptocurrencies (Bitcoin, Ethereum), CS2 casinos rely greatly on peer-to-peer (P2P) trading systems or bot stocks.
- Deposit: A gamer logs into a CS2 casino utilizing their Steam account, chooses a skin from their Steam stock, and sends it to the platform through a trade deal.
- Conversion: The platform credits the player's account balance with virtual coins or credits equivalent to the marketplace value of the skin.
- Gameplay: The gamer utilizes these credits to bet on various games.
- Withdrawal: If they win, they can check out the site's market to trade their balance back for new, higher-value CS2 skins, which are then sent to their Steam inventory via a trade link.

Benefits and Risks of CS2 Gambling
While CS2 casinos attract a massive audience, they exist in an intricate regulatory and security gray area. Gamers typically weigh the entertainment value against fundamental dangers.
The Appeal
- Engagement Beyond the Game: For numerous fans, trading and gambling add an additional layer of excitement to viewing esports tournaments or playing matchmaking.
- Accessibility: Setting up an account usually takes seconds by means of Steam OpenID, preventing prolonged identity verification (KYC) procedures required by conventional online casinos.
- Neighborhood Aspect: Many platforms include chatroom, rain bots (free credit circulation), and affiliate programs that promote a strong sense of community.
The Risks
- Lack of Regulation: Unlike licensed state or nationwide gambling operators, lots of CS2 casinos run offshore without official video gaming licenses, implying little consumer security if a conflict develops.
- Platform Volatility: Historically, many CS2 gambling sites have shut down all of a sudden, taking users' deposited skins with them.
- The "House Always Wins" Principle: Just like traditional gambling, the odds are mathematically stacked in favor of the platform over the long term.
- Underage Gambling: Because Steam accounts are easily accessible to minors, skin gambling has historically struggled with underage participation, triggering crackdowns from Valve.
Valve's Stance and Regulatory Crackdowns
Valve has maintained an unstable relationship with third-party gambling sites. Over the years, the developer has actually taken a number of aggressive actions to suppress skin wagering:
- 2016 Cease-and-Desist Letters: Valve issued official warnings to lots of skin gambling sites, demanding they shut down their operations tied to the Steam API.
- Trade Hold Updates: Valve presented a mandatory 7-day trade hold on all traded products. This significantly slowed down the liquidity of skins, making immediate deposits and withdrawals much harder for gambling websites.
- API Scans and Bans: Valve routinely bans bot accounts associated with gambling platforms, resulting in countless dollars worth of skins being locked or completely gotten rid of from circulation.
In spite of these steps, the marketplace has actually shown durable. As soon as Valve punish one technique, operators innovate brand-new systems (such as peer-to-peer marketplaces and cryptocurrency combinations) to keep the environment running.
